Hi all.
As part of a sponsored project, I've written my own user directory module that has all the standard features that my modules do:
- Multiple Database Temples
- Pretty URL support
- Summary view
- with filtering
- with sorting
- Detail view
- Completely customizable templates
Also, this module will support a 'directory' view allowing you to create an alphabetic list of links to summary views that match a specified criteria.
It should allow you to easily create a user profile directory of your staff or team mates, and allow them to easily update their profile. Infact, with this module and CGFeedmaker, you should easily be able to create an RSS feed of user profile pages. Neat eh.

Re: Coming Soon: CGUserDirectory
CGUserDirectory reads data from the FrontEndUsers module. so the admin can adjust anything for a FEU
FEU handles images already.
